Some Basics On Contract Analysis

I. We first look to see if a contract actually formed. This involves basics of contract formation like offer and acceptance.

II. We then look to see if there are defenses to the contract which may invalidate some or all of the contract. Some contract defenses include unconscionability, public policy concerns etc.

III. We then look to see what the parties agreed to, either expressly or impliedly and the agreements applicability to common law principles.

IV. There may be factors that excuse non-performance, such as impracticability, frustration or failure of consideration.

V. Finally we review remedies.
